I called Meeks on Thursday, December 26 around 5 PM. On Friday, around 9 AM, the repair man showed up. He was professional, a great communicator and KNEW HIS STUFF. I am not a person who knows these systems, but I was, at one time, an engineering major, and I have learned to build my own advanced computer systems, so I am not totally in the dark with electronics. So I understood when the Meeks repair man told me the things that were wrong with my system:
1. the original builder had someone wire the zones incorrectly.
2. When Sears put the new unit in last summer, they failed to expand the ductwork to handle the new load. This would eventually cause the unit to fail prematurely if not addressed in the near future.
3. When Sears wired the original zone board into the new system last year, they neglected to give it the proper power supply, instead joining it to the furnace's power supply, which was inadequate for both systems.
4. After the Sears people left last time, there was a power line to the zone board that was hanging off the board, something I had not seen prior to their visit. When it actually happened, I do not know, but I did not have air conditioning coming on before the third and final Sear's visit.
The Meeks repair man gave me all the options, including what it would cost to replace the zone board and add the proper ductwork. He was extremely professional and courteous and engendered my trust. I have lived long enough to know, fairly quickly, when someone is not being honest. I believe that Meeks treated me honestly, fairly, and professionally and deserves the highest of ratings in my book.
What he did not know was that I have cousins who run their own Heating/Cooling/Refrigeration business in New York. My cousin gave me a ball park figure for replacing a zone board. Meek's cost for replacing the zone board AND replacing two of the three thermostats AND adding the proper ductwork came in right at the estimate my cousin gave me.
Even more impressive was the fact that the repairman said he could simply bypass the zone board and make the main thermostat a whole-house thermostat so that I could have heat back right now AND that, if I lived through the heating season and 1 cooling season and liked the 1-thermostat system, I might simply avoid the cost of changing the zone board. I should, however, get the ductwork done before the air conditioning season began.
When he left, after several hours, we had heat throughout the house. Even better, I was able to breath a sigh of relief because I was worried that I had to put out a lot of money to get the system fixed now.
You can bet that, whenever I need someone to work on my system, it will be Meeks. Even though my Sears system is under warranty, I will not call them unless it is basic maintenance.

The average cost to hire a handyman ranges from about $40 to $140 per hour. Average project cost ranges between $180 and $700, but the cost per hour and per project depends heavily on the type, size, and complexity of the project. The pro’s experience level and your location also factor into how much a handyman charges per hour or per project. You can also expect to pay higher rates or additional fees for emergency services, or around periods of high customer demand, like holidays.

Typically, it’s more affordable to buy an existing home than it is to build a new one. New construction loan interest rates tend to be higher than interest rates for traditional mortgages. Additionally, the cost of materials is likely higher when building a new home than it was when an existing home was built (unless it’s a very new one). You’re also paying for all new appliances, finishes, permits, inspections, and connections for water, gas, and electricity.
Knowing if you need an architect for your project can be tricky, especially if you've never worked with one before. In general, small remodeling projects like replacing fixtures typically don't require the expertise of an architect. However, larger projects, like moving walls or adding an addition to your home, should include an architect to ensure the project is structurally sound.
The cost to build a detached garage for two cars costs about $26,400 on average. Prices range from $19,200 to $33,600, depending on your location, the garage size, height, materials, and site prep required. Additional cost factors include any plumbing, electrical wiring, and insulation. If you need to build a concrete foundation for a new detached garage, you can expect to pay $1,000 to $8,600 for this essential addition.
